Subject: Handover — Scanline barcode integration DB

Hi Verna,

Handing over the Scanline scanner integration before I rotate off. Plugin authors write decoded scans to the `scan_events` staging table; the nightly job reconciles them against inventory. Please watch for duplicate event IDs — dedup runs hourly. Plugins should connect to the staging database using the connection string below.

database URL for yajop-tahag: mssql://olimir_svc:DGDxVPq@db-1e64.plorvaio.local:5432/kasok

Ticket: Vault lockout blocking canary gating review. The Pellwick deploy vault sealed itself after three failed unlock attempts during the canary rules update. Reviewer should note the gating logic in canary_rules.yml is correct — traffic holds at 5% until error budget checks pass — but we can't merge until the vault reopens to validate the signing step. Marit from platform approved emergency recovery. To unseal, use the recovery passphrase below.

strongbox words: zorath-zormir-oliiel

Re: the extraction script for Fennelgate locale bundles — logic looks fine, but the parallelism defaults are too aggressive for the release runner. It pegged all cores during the last candidate build and starved the packaging step. Cap the worker count and raise the file-batch threshold before we tag. Also, the regex cache size matters more than you'd think on large bundles. Proposed constants for the release branch are below.

limits module of bahap-yaweg:
BUDGETS = {
    "praion": 741,
    "istax": 629,
    "holdor": 926,
    "ulaion": 219,
    "gorwyn": 412,
}